Six Russian military officers have been charged in the US with carrying out ‘cynical and reckless’ global cyber attacks, including attempts to disrupt next year’s Olympic and Paralympic Games in Tokyo. British and US officials said the attacks were conducted by Unit 74455 of Russia’s GRU military intelligence agency. In an indictment unsealed today, the US … Read more

2020 OLYMPIC GAMES   The 2020 Olympic Games has been postponed until 2021 on March 24 – becoming one of the last major sporting events this summer to fall victim to the coronavirus.
